Embodiment 1

[0083] In this embodiment, the implementation process of a method for generating and executing a piano-playing action based on a humanoid arm-claw robot is described with Ode to Joy as the implementation piece.

[0084] Step S1, enter the score into the excel sheet according to the rules, such as figure 2 shown. figure 2 Enter a schematic diagram for the selected score, and then analyze the score.

[0085] In step S2, according to the musical score information obtained by the analysis in step S1, combined with the specific performance of the arm and the claw, and in accordance with the musical note playing sequence, the action combination of the arm and the claw is obtained. The overall planning process such as image 3 shown.

[0086] Step S2.1. Score respectively according to the actual performance of the arm and the finger. The finger performance score is shown in Table 1, and the arm score is shown in Table 2. In the embodiment of the present invention, the more keys ...

Abstract

The invention discloses a method, system and device for controlling a piano-playing action based on a humanoid arm claw robot. The system includes a musical score storage and analysis module, a piano-playing action sequence generating module, an action instruction generating and sending module, and an action instruction receiving and executing module. Use the music score storage and analysis module to complete the reading of the music score information. Then use the piano-playing action sequence generation module to get the piano-playing action sequence of the human-like arm claw. Then use the action command to generate the sending module, convert the arm claw action into the corresponding action command, and send it to the arm claw execution end. Finally, the action command receiving and execution module is used to complete the reception and execution of the action commands by the robotic arm and the claw, and finally the humanoid arm-claw robot can play the piano. Based on the method provided by the present invention, the humanoid arm claw piano playing robot can give full play to the performance of the arm and the claw, and efficiently and stably achieve a better piano playing effect.
